Dr. Nancy Kegelman

Associate Vice President, Planning & Institutional Effectiveness

Nancy provides leadership and coordination for college-wide planning, assessment, research, accreditation, and state and federal compliance efforts. She serves as the Accreditation Liaison Officer for the Middle States Commission of Higher Education (MSCHE) and has a primary responsibility for institutional self-study.

Dr. Laura Longo

Director, Institutional Research & Evaluation

Laura conducts research on issues of importance to the College and supports College-wide institutional effectiveness activities with the identification and measurement of appropriate metrics and performance indicators. Laura coordinates and produces accreditation, state and federally required reports and data submissions.

AnnMarie Johnson

Administrator, Institutional Research

AnnMarie manages the Student Opinion Report process. She designs student surveys for program review, accreditation, and other institutional initiatives. AnnMarie compiles enrollment and retention data for five-year program reviews and ensures timely publication of institutional data on the Institutional Research SharePoint site. She also responds to ad-hoc data requests and conducts labor market analyses as needed to inform new program considerations.

Jesse Jacondin

Senior Analyst, Institutional Research

Jesse is responsible for external reporting to the New Jersey Office of the Secretary of Higher Education (NJOSHE) including the SURE Fall and Spring Enrollment Files and the Completions Files. He collects and analyzes data and develops data briefs, reports, and presentations to share with various constituencies and responds to ad-hoc research and data requests.
